Quick airport facts
| Item | Details |
|---|---|
| Full airport name | Haikou Meilan International Airport |
| Short codes | HAK / ZJHK |
| Also searched as | Haikou Airport, Meilan Airport, HAK Airport, Haikou Meilan Airport |
| City and country | Haikou (Meilan), China |
| Practical address | Meilan District, Haikou, Hainan Province, China; coordinates 19.934900, 110.459000. |
| Distance to city | About 25 km southeast of central Haikou; Meilan Railway Station links the airport with Haikou East, and taxis usually take 35-50 minutes. |
| Updated | 2026-06-15 |
- Best for: Haikou, north Hainan, island rail loops, ferry connections, volcanic geopark trips, and Hainan beach/food travel.
- Main route logic: China domestic network, Hong Kong/Macau/Taiwan-region links, Southeast Asia, and Hainan island travel.
- Airport style: large island airport with railway access, taxis, buses, car rental, hotels nearby, duty-free, restaurants, shops, and leisure traffic.
- Planning rule: use Meilan Railway Station if your route fits; use taxi/private car for beach resorts or late arrivals.

How to get from the airport to the city
| Option | Typical time | Approximate cost | Best use |
|---|---|---|---|
| Meilan Railway Station to Haikou East/other Hainan stops | 10-30 min rail plus transfer | Low rail fare | π Best traffic-proof island link. |
| Airport bus | 40-70 min | Often CNY 15-25 | π Budget city option. |
| Taxi to central Haikou | 35-50 min | Often CNY 80-150 | π Best with luggage. |
| Rental car/private car | 40-180+ min by route | From about CNY 200+/day or quote-based | π Best for Hainan touring. |
Haikou has no metro; the useful rail is the high-speed/intercity island railway at Meilan station. That distinction matters when explaining plans to hotels or drivers.

Public transport and metro
Haikou has no metro system. HAK is served by the Meilan high-speed railway station rather than a subway.

Airport facilities, shops, and restaurants
- Large terminal complex with domestic/international check-in, duty-free, restaurants, cafes, shops, lounges, rail access, taxis, buses, car rental, hotels nearby, and tourist services.
- Hainan duty-free shopping culture can shape passenger flows.
- Typhoons and tropical weather can affect flights and roads.
- The rail link is excellent for island itineraries that continue beyond Haikou.

Airlines and where the airport flies
HAK connects Hainan with China and regional Asia. Search Beijing, Shanghai, Guangzhou, Shenzhen, Chengdu, Chongqing, Kunming, Xi’an, Hangzhou, Wuhan, Hong Kong, Macau, Singapore, Bangkok, Kuala Lumpur, and other Southeast Asia routes.
Hainan Airlines is important at HAK. China Southern, China Eastern, Air China, 9 Air, Shenzhen Airlines, Sichuan Airlines, XiamenAir, Spring Airlines, and regional carriers also appear.
